Major: Public Health (This Major's Salary over time)
The university is focused on students experience. The classes are small (10-15 students) and very personal. This is a place where professors focus on the students, not research. I enjoyed my time here and learned a lot. It has helped my career achieve the goals I had. This is not a place where you will be number 4532, but a student.
